Benchmark Survey of Foreign Direct Investment in the United States (Form BE-12)
Add to My BasketDescription
This survey collects information on the activities of U.S. affiliates of foreign multinational enterprises, which offer details on the finances and operations of these affiliates, including their employment and compensation, sales, value added, capital expenditures, trade in goods, and expenditures for research and development. The benchmark BE-12 survey collects some direct investment data that is used in BEA's International Transactions Accounts and International Investment Position Accounts that isn't collected on the annual BE-15 survey. Also, the amount of detail available for some of the categories of information collected is greater in the benchmark survey BE-12 than in the annual BE-15 survey.

U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is, Benchmark Survey of Foreign Direct Investment in the United States, [Years and note any preliminary vintages used]. For example, U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is, Benchmark Survey of Foreign Direct Investment in the United States, 2007, 2012, 2017; (reference to both annual and benchmark surveys) U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is, Annual and Benchmark Surveys of Foreign Direct Investment in the United States, 1999-2018, 2019p.
